Just brought a 93 Vitara for a daily drive and a bit of weekend fun (plus to cart all my Dive gear around.)

Has 280 000 on the clock. How good are the gearboxes and how long are they likely to last? I am rebuilding the engine - Well, my HD mechanic brother is, and I am wondering if I should consider replacing the gearbox now, or run it for a few more years. First is sometimes quite stiff to get into, but the clutch is being rebuilt as it's definitely on its way out.
